adduco
Meaning
- (conjugation-3) to lead, bring, draw or convey to or to oneself
- (conjugation-3) to prompt, induce, cause
- (conjugation-3) to persuade, move
- (conjugation-3) to wrinkle, contract, shrink
Synonyms
Translations
Pronounced as (IPA)
[adˈduː.koː]
Etymology
From ad- (“to, towards, near”) + dūcō (“lead”).
